Mobility Devices that can be transported

Mobility devices that are transportable can help you get to where you want to go, whether traveling by car, bus or train. You can pick one that fits in the trunk of a vehicle, folds down for storage when not in use, or is disassembled to fit in the overhead compartment on an aircraft.

These models are ideal for long-distance travel as well as local stores and museums, as well as vacation destinations. They are light in weight and easy to carry and lift by a single person.

If you are planning to take your mobility device on a plane, make sure you check with the airline prior to making your booking to ensure that it is permitted. Certain airlines will allow you to take an electric scooter in your carry-on bag. However, others will require that you check the device.

The weight and size of a device for mobility can affect the ease with which it is able to be transported as well as its speed, maximum incline range, and lifting height. In these circumstances, it is recommended to search for the device that weighs as low as is feasible without sacrificing durability or safety.

The ground clearance of the mobility scooter is yet another aspect to be considered. If you plan to drive your scooter across rough terrain, like dirt, grass, or gravel, a high-ground clearance is vital. Certain models have minimum 1.5 inches of ground clearance, while others have up to five inches of clearance.

In addition to the ground clearance of a mobility scooter it is also important to take a look at the maneuverability as well as turning radius. This can be especially important if you have to maneuver through tight spaces such as aisles of stores, hallways or other narrow areas when using the mobility device.

lightweight collapsible scooters  turning radius of a mobility device may be anything from 31 inches to 72 inches, depending on the model you choose. It is also possible to use a measuring tape to determine how much the scooter can turn in these tight spaces.

Mobility Devices that have a Short Turn Radius

A mobility device that has an extremely small turn radius makes it simple for the user to enter and exit tight spaces. This allows for easier maneuvering in kitchens, bathrooms, and other public areas.



It doesn't matter if it's an electric wheelchair, an electric scooter, or a reclined wheelchair the turning radius is one of the most important features to take into consideration when selecting a mobility device. It's important because it determines the amount of space required to turn 180 degrees.

This can be as little as 20" for a power chair. For motorized scooters and other devices there is a possibility of up to 40 inches.

This is important as it could affect how easily you can navigate your mobility device in tight corners. It also helps you avoid collisions with furniture and objects.

A great mobility device with an extremely short turn radius should also come with advanced brake systems. These include hydraulic brakes with discs, electromagnetic brakes, and automatic braking. These types of braking systems are typically more efficient and safer than manual brakes.

The ground clearance of an aid for mobility is also important. If you plan to drive your mobility device on rough terrains like dirt, grass gravel, sand and carpets that are thick it is recommended to choose an option with a higher ground clearance.

A good ground clearance is essential for those who use your device in public areas, where a lower ground clearance could lead to slipping or sliding. If you're a wheelchair user who regularly navigates through tight, narrow areas, this feature is even more important. Additionally, you must check if your selected mobility device is equipped with an anti-tipping mechanism to stop it from tipping.
